What does Estelle mean and where does it come from?

Estelle is derived from the Latin word 'stella', which means 'star'. The name became widely used in the 19th century, particularly in France, and has since gained popularity in other countries, including the United States. The story of Estelle

Estelle has been a beloved American name for over 144 years, first appearing in Social Security records in 1880. A total of 54,385 babies have received this name. Once ranked #134 in 1880, the name has become less common in recent years, sitting at #710 in 2023. Estelle is used for both genders: 100% female and 0% male.
